> The driver uses only THC63_RGB_OUT0 value, or port@2, and MODE{0,1,2} IC
> configuration is ignored.
>
> I don't know if right from the beginning it would be better to support
> dual-out modes, preferably both single-in and dual-in ones. Will it
> impact port enumeration?
The bindings have been designed to support dual in/out modes, as you
can see there are 4 possible ports described there:
Required video port nodes:
- port@0: First LVDS input port
- port@2: First digital CMOS/TTL parallel output
Optional video port nodes:
- port@1: Second LVDS input port
- port@3: Second digital CMOS/TTL parallel output
Future extension should not require changing the port enumeration,
just add a property to specify the selected mode.
>
> I do understand that the extension is possible, and likely only hardware
> accessibility postpones it.
Yes, hardware on one side, but also what I think is a shortcoming of
DRM (which exists in other sub-systems, say v4l2) that matches devices
on their OF device nodes and makes cumbersome handling drivers wanting
to register on 'port' nodes instead, as it would happen if you have 2
input endpoints.
